Picked up the 4.8is this morning - first mods installed
Went to collect the X5 from Barons of Hindhead this morning, and a very pleasant experience it was too.
![]() Car has all the usual 4.8is spec goodies, along with panoramic roof, comms pack with bluetooth, sun protection glass, running boards and universal remote. Black nappa interior and the impossible to photograph, but lovely in the flesh Le Mans Blue paintwork. (As you can see from the various pics I took today, it looks different in every shot!) ![]() Had a 40ish mile drive home, and had a good play on the A3, M25 and A25. It's a very odd sensation being in such a large vehicle, that has such swift acceleration as well as the ability to follow bends! It weirdly handles soooo much better than my E55 AMG did. The x-drive is very clever - to be able to pull out of side road quickly and safely without spinning any of the wheels on such a heavy car is impressive. ![]() Also had my first trip (of many!) to the petrol station - £93 to fill it up :eek: ![]() First job when I got home was to update the nav software and map disc. Next job was to try out the tv in motion cable and stereo av in cable, part of the bundle from Leigh at toysinyourcar.com ToysInYourCar.com - Tv In Motion, AV (+Stereo) Package Deal - had a bit of a problem with the av cable, and fear it may be down to a dodgy TV module I sent a text to Leigh to see if he could help, and he rang me from holiday in France with some tips - now that's customer service! Next up was to try out the ridiculously cheap headrest monitors I bought for a whopping £119.99 a pair from eBay - TBH I didn't have high hopes, but I was pleasantly surprised Not only do they have a very good picture, but also have a built in FM modulator so you can hear the audio through the car stereo, tiny built in speakers, TV tuner + aerial, two av inputs and 10 built in 16 bit Nintendo type knock off games, and a wireless controller for each screen! Thanks to Mogsyman for this post.... BMW X5 • View topic - Headrest LCD/Monitor install ...was very helpful for getting the backs off the seats, couldn't have done it without a guide! ![]() I do need to hardwire the power lead in properly - they are currently running from the cigarette lighter. A busy day today, but managed to squeeze in a couple more trips with the roof open to listen to that V8 - it's a gorgeous sound - a loud throbbing purr ![]() Will give it a proper run tomorrow up to Gaydon for the BMW Show - see some of you UK members there
